:root,[data-theme=light]{--c-app: #f6f7f9;--c-panel: #ffffff;--c-panel-muted: #f8fafc;--c-border: #e4e6ea;--c-border-soft: #f1f2f5;--c-divider: #eef0f3;--c-row-divider: #f5f6f8;--c-text: #1f2328;--c-text-muted: #475569;--c-text-dim: #64748b;--c-text-faint: #94a3b8;--c-primary: #6366f1;--c-primary-dim: #4f46e5;--c-primary-soft: #eef2ff;--c-nav-bg: #0f172a;--c-nav-text: #e2e8f0;--c-nav-text-dim: #cbd5e1;--c-input-bg: #ffffff;--c-input-border: #d1d5db;--c-input-border-soft: #cbd5e1;--c-auth-bg: #0f172a;--c-error: #b91c1c}[data-theme=dark]{--c-app: #0b1220;--c-panel: #111827;--c-panel-muted: #0f172a;--c-border: #1f2937;--c-border-soft: #1a2233;--c-divider: #1a2233;--c-row-divider: #161e2e;--c-text: #e2e8f0;--c-text-muted: #cbd5e1;--c-text-dim: #94a3b8;--c-text-faint: #64748b;--c-primary: #818cf8;--c-primary-dim: #6366f1;--c-primary-soft: #1e1b4b;--c-nav-bg: #050a16;--c-nav-text: #e2e8f0;--c-nav-text-dim: #94a3b8;--c-input-bg: #0f172a;--c-input-border: #334155;--c-input-border-soft: #1f2937;--c-auth-bg: #050a16;--c-error: #fca5a5}html,body{background:var(--c-app);color:var(--c-text)}
